7EE4 ELECTRIC DRIVES AND THEIR
CONTROL
-
CHARACTERISTICS OF ELECTRIC MOTORS: Characteristic of dc motors, three phase
induction motors and synchronous motors.
-
DYNAMICS OF ELECTRIC DRIVES: Fundamental torque equations, speed-torque
conventions and multiquadrant operation, equivalent values of drive
parameters, components of load torques, nature and classification of load
torques, calculation of time and energy loss in transient operation, steady
state stability, load equalization.
-
CONTROL OF AC DRIVES: Induction motor drives: Basic principle of operation,
stator voltage control, rotor voltage control, frequency control, voltage and
frequency control, current control. Voltage, current and frequency control.
Close-loop control. Synchronous motor drive: Cylindrical rotor, salient
pole, reluctance, permanent magnet and switch reluctance motors. Close loop
control of synchronous motors. Brushless de and ac
drives.
